如何制作生产报表系统

报表系统
预计阅读时长:5 min

在当今数据驱动的商业环境中,企业需要高效、准确地生成生产报表,以便及时做出经营决策。生产报表系统的制作不仅仅是数据的简单汇总,更涉及到数据分析、图表呈现和定制化的报表格式。在这篇文章中,我们将详细介绍如何使用FineReport制作高效的生产报表系统,帮助企业实现数据的智能化管理和决策支持。

如何制作生产报表系统

如何制作生产报表系统

一、引言

二、了解生产报表系统的基本需求

在开始制作生产报表系统之前,首先需要了解企业的具体需求。生产报表系统应当满足以下几个基本需求:

  1. 数据收集与整合:系统应能够从不同的数据源(如ERP系统、MES系统、Excel文件等)自动收集并整合数据。
  2. 数据分析与处理:系统应具备基本的数据分析功能,如计算、排序、过滤等。
  3. 报表生成与展示:系统应能够以图表、表格等形式直观地展示数据结果,并支持报表的导出、打印等操作。
  4. 安全与权限管理:系统应具备完善的安全管理机制,确保数据的保密性和完整性。

三、选择合适的报表工具

选择一款合适的报表工具是制作生产报表系统的关键。FineReport作为中国领先的企业级web报表工具,具备以下优势:

  1. 强大的数据处理能力:FineReport支持多种数据源接入,并能对大数据进行高效处理。
  2. 灵活的报表设计:通过简单的拖拽操作即可制作复杂的报表,支持丰富的图表类型和报表格式。
  3. 二次开发与扩展:FineReport支持用户根据企业需求进行二次开发,功能扩展性强。
  4. 安全可靠:提供完善的权限管理机制,确保数据安全。

点击下载FineReport试用:https://s.fanruan.com/v6agx

四、数据收集与整合

在选择好报表工具后,第一步是数据的收集与整合。FineReport支持从多种数据源获取数据,包括数据库、Excel文件、ERP系统等。以下是数据收集与整合的具体步骤:

  1. 数据源配置:在FineReport中配置数据源,连接到各个数据源系统。
  2. 数据抽取:根据业务需求,从数据源中抽取所需的数据。
  3. 数据清洗与转换:对抽取的数据进行清洗和转换,确保数据的准确性和一致性。
  4. 数据整合:将清洗后的数据整合到一个统一的数据集市,便于后续的分析与报表生成。

五、数据分析与处理

数据收集和整合完毕后,下一步是数据的分析与处理。FineReport提供了一系列强大的数据处理功能,帮助用户高效地进行数据分析:

  1. 数据计算:支持对数据进行各种计算,如加总、平均值、最大值、最小值等。
  2. 数据排序:支持对数据进行排序,便于发现数据中的趋势和规律。
  3. 数据过滤:支持根据条件对数据进行过滤,只展示符合条件的数据。
  4. 数据分组:支持对数据进行分组汇总,便于按不同维度查看数据结果。

通过这些数据处理功能,用户可以对生产数据进行深入的分析,为报表生成奠定基础。

六、报表生成与展示

FineReport提供了丰富的报表生成和展示功能,用户可以根据需求制作各种类型的生产报表:

  1. 报表设计:通过简单的拖拽操作即可设计出复杂的报表,支持多种图表类型和报表样式。
  2. 报表展示:生成的报表可以通过Web页面展示,支持图表交互、数据钻取等功能。
  3. 报表导出与打印:支持将报表导出为PDF、Excel等格式,方便用户保存和分享报表。
  4. 报表自动化:支持定时生成报表,自动发送报表邮件等功能,提高报表生成的效率。

点击下载FineReport试用:https://s.fanruan.com/v6agx

七、安全与权限管理

在制作生产报表系统时,安全和权限管理也是不容忽视的重要环节。FineReport提供了完善的安全管理机制,确保数据的安全性:

  1. 用户认证:支持多种用户认证方式,如用户名密码、LDAP认证等,确保只有授权用户才能访问系统。
  2. 权限管理:支持基于角色的权限管理,用户可以根据角色分配不同的访问权限。
  3. 数据加密:支持对敏感数据进行加密存储和传输,确保数据的保密性。
  4. 审计日志:支持记录用户的操作日志,便于审计和追踪用户行为。

通过这些安全管理措施,可以有效保障生产数据的安全性和系统的稳定性。

八、总结

制作一个高效的生产报表系统需要从数据收集、数据处理、报表生成、安全管理等多个方面入手。FineReport作为一款专业的企业级web报表工具,具备强大的数据处理和报表生成功能,能够帮助企业快速搭建起生产报表系统,实现数据的智能化管理和决策支持。如果您希望进一步了解FineReport的功能,不妨点击下载试用:https://s.fanruan.com/v6agx

通过本文的介绍,相信您已经对如何制作生产报表系统有了全面的了解。选择合适的报表工具,合理规划和设计报表系统,能够帮助企业更高效地管理生产数据,提升决策效率。FineReport作为中国领先的报表工具,将是您制作生产报表系统的最佳选择。

本文相关FAQs

如何进行生产报表系统需求分析?

在开始制作生产报表系统之前,需求分析是至关重要的一步。需求分析过程包括以下几个关键步骤:

  1. 明确业务目标:首先,需要与相关利益相关者进行沟通,了解企业的业务目标和报表系统在业务流程中的作用。这有助于定义系统需要实现的功能和性能指标。

  2. 收集用户需求:通过访谈、问卷调查和工作坊等方式收集不同用户对报表系统的需求。这些用户可能包括管理层、各部门的业务人员以及IT支持团队。

  3. 分析数据源:确定生产报表系统所需的数据来源,包括ERP系统、MES系统、财务系统等。了解数据的结构、存储方式和更新频率。

  4. 定义报表类型:根据用户需求和业务目标,确定需要生成的报表类型,如生产计划报表、质量监控报表、库存管理报表等。

  5. 技术环境评估:评估现有的技术环境,包括硬件设备、数据库系统和网络架构,确保能够支持报表系统的运行和扩展。

  6. 编写需求文档:将以上信息整理成需求文档,明确系统的功能需求、性能需求和技术要求。这份文档将作为后续开发和测试的基础。

如何选择合适的报表工具?

选择合适的报表工具是确保生产报表系统成功的关键。以下是选择报表工具时需要考虑的几个方面:

  1. 功能特性:确保报表工具具备丰富的报表制作功能,包括数据可视化、拖拽操作、复杂报表设计等。FineReport 是一个很好的选择,因为它功能强大且易于使用,支持复杂报表设计。

  2. 易用性:报表工具的用户界面应当友好,操作简单,即使是非技术人员也能快速上手制作报表。

  3. 扩展性:报表工具应支持二次开发,能够根据企业的特定需求进行定制和扩展,以满足未来业务发展的需求。

  4. 数据源支持:确保报表工具能够无缝集成企业现有的数据源,如数据库、ERP系统、MES系统等,并能够处理大数据量。

  5. 性能:报表工具应具备高效的数据处理能力,能够快速生成报表,特别是在面对大数据量时性能表现依然优秀。

  6. 安全性:报表工具应提供完善的安全机制,包括数据加密、访问控制和审计日志等,确保数据的安全性和合规性。

如何设计生产报表系统的架构?

设计生产报表系统的架构是系统成功实施的基础。以下是生产报表系统架构设计的关键要素:

  1. 数据层:数据层负责存储和管理生产报表系统所需的数据。需要选择高性能的数据库系统,并设计合理的数据模型,以支持高效的数据查询和报表生成。

  2. 应用层:应用层是报表系统的核心,负责数据处理、报表生成和用户管理等功能。建议使用FineReport等成熟的报表工具作为应用层的主要组件。

  3. 接口层:接口层负责与其他系统进行数据交换,如ERP系统、MES系统等。可以通过API或ETL工具实现数据的集成和同步。

  4. 展示层:展示层负责将生成的报表展示给用户。可以通过Web端、移动端等多种方式进行展示,确保用户能够随时随地访问报表。

  5. 安全层:安全层负责保障系统的安全性,包括身份认证、权限管理、数据加密等。需要建立完善的安全策略,确保系统和数据的安全。

如何进行生产报表系统的开发和测试?

在完成需求分析和架构设计之后,接下来是生产报表系统的开发和测试阶段。以下是开发和测试的关键步骤:

  1. 开发环境搭建:搭建开发环境,包括报表工具(如FineReport)、数据库系统、开发工具等。

  2. 原型设计:基于需求分析和架构设计,制作系统原型,并与用户进行确认和反馈,确保功能和界面满足需求。

  3. 功能开发:按照需求文档和原型设计,进行系统功能的开发,包括数据处理、报表生成、用户管理等。

  4. 集成测试:在开发过程中进行集成测试,确保各个模块能够无缝协作,并且系统能够与外部系统进行数据交换。

  5. 性能测试:对系统进行性能测试,确保在大数据量和高并发情况下,系统依然能够高效运行。

  6. 用户测试:邀请用户进行测试,收集用户反馈,并根据反馈进行调整和改进。

  7. 文档编写:编写系统使用手册、技术文档和测试报告,确保系统的开发和运维团队能够顺利接手和维护系统。

如何进行生产报表系统的上线和维护?

在生产报表系统开发和测试完成后,接下来是系统的上线和维护阶段。以下是关键步骤:

  1. 上线准备:进行系统上线前的准备工作,包括数据迁移、系统配置、用户培训等,确保系统能够顺利上线。

  2. 上线部署:将系统部署到生产环境中,并进行最终测试,确保系统能够正常运行。

  3. 用户培训:对用户进行系统使用培训,确保用户能够熟练使用系统,生成所需的报表。

  4. 技术支持:提供技术支持,解决用户在使用过程中遇到的问题,并根据用户反馈进行系统改进。

  5. 系统维护:定期进行系统维护,包括数据备份、性能优化、安全检查等,确保系统的稳定性和安全性。

  6. 持续改进:根据业务需求和用户反馈,持续改进和优化系统,增加新的功能和特性,提升系统的使用体验和业务价值。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

若想了解关于FineReport的详细信息,您可以访问下方链接,或点击组件,快速获得免费的FineReport试用、同行业报表建设标杆案例学习参考,以及帆软为您企业量身定制的企业报表管理中心建设建议。

更多企业级报表工具介绍:www.finereport.com

帆软企业级报表工具FineReport
免费下载!

免费下载

帆软全行业业务报表
Demo免费体验!

Demo体验
帆软企业数字化建设产品推荐
报表开发平台免费试用
自助式BI分析免费试用
数据可视化大屏免费试用
数据集成平台免费试用